Matt Schrader is the Director of Government Relations & Public Policy at Adobe, where they lead the company's advocacy efforts in digital government policy across the U.S. and Canada. Previously, Matt served as Vice President at Grayling, where they focused on digital government solutions, and held roles in government affairs at LexisNexis and as a Staff Assistant for Congressman Tom Davis. They co-chair the Government Affairs Committee for the Coalition for Content Provenance and Authenticity, collaborating with industry leaders on technical standards for digital content. Matt earned a Bachelor of Arts in Communication and Information Science, with a focus on Communications and Political Science, from the University of Alabama.
